SINGAPORE: No visitors will be allowed at all nursing homes in Singapore for the month of April, said the Ministry of Health and Agency for Integrated Care on Wednesday .
Other precautionary measures include safe distancing for all nursing home residents and a reminder that staff members who are unwell must not turn up for work.Advertisement All staff caring for the home's female residents have been on quarantine order since Tuesday, said AIC, while the remaining staff were placed on quarantine order on Wednesday.
"MOH and AIC are working to provide Lee Ah Mooi Old Age Home with moral support during this period to ensure service continuity, so that its residents will not be affected," said AIC.
